Skip to content

scratch-er/rp2040-motor-controller

Repository files navigation

基于RP2040的编码器电机控制器

本产品是基于RP2040的编码器电机控制器,内置PID控制算法,只需要通过I2C接口设定目标转速即可实现速度控制。

实现原理

通过RP2040的IO协处理器(PIO)读取编码器的脉冲输出,并通过DMA通道传递编码器计数。从而实现在完全不需要CPU参与的情况下进行电机测速。RP2040的两个核心分别运行PID控制程序和I2C接口监听程序。

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published